Teagasc invests €4m in centre to support expansion of farming
The Paddy O’Keeffe Innovation Centre at the Teagasc Animal and& Grassland, Research and Innovation Centre, Moorepark, near Fermoy, Co Cork, will be central to the delivery of the new dairy business BAgrSc degree (UCD), and Teagasc’s diploma in professional dairy farm management. Some 50% of the funding will be provided through a capital grant from FBD Trust.
Teagasc director Professor Gerry Boyle said: “As well as being used for teaching and training functions, the centre will also be available for the delivery of in-service training for Teagasc advisers, and as a venue for small scale scientific, or farmer meetings and conferences.”
